We wish to inform our valued customers that the U.S. Food and Drug Administration (FDA) has issued a voluntary recall of imported cucumbers due to potential contamination with Salmonella.

Affected product:
Imported seeded cucumber, sold per pound (Product code #4062)

As a precaution, all affected cucumbers have been removed from our shelves.

In order to keep our customers as safe as possible, we are requesting that if you have purchased this item from Kirk Market between May 19th – 22nd, you are urged to cease use and dispose of them immediately or return the product with the receipt for a full refund.

The management of Kirk Market will continue to monitor this situation as the health and well being of our customers is our priority.
